Commercial Render Cleaning

Rendered commercial buildings are magnets for biological contamination. Green algae, red algae, black mould, and lichen colonise the textured surface of K-Rend, Weber, Parex, Wetherby, and traditional sand-and-cement renders far faster than smooth substrates because the rough texture traps moisture and provides a perfect anchor for biological root structures. The wrong cleaning approach makes things worse. Pressure washing blasts the visible contamination off the surface but drives water into the render matrix, damages the surface texture, and leaves biological root structures intact beneath the surface. The result is rapid regrowth — often worse than before because the roughened surface now traps even more moisture. Our commercial render cleaning service uses professional soft wash biocide treatments that work with the chemistry, not against the substrate. We apply government-approved Benz biocides at low pressure (under 100 PSI), allowing the product to penetrate the contamination and kill it at root level. The surface is then gently rinsed clean. Typical improvement is 80-95% on the day of treatment, with continued natural cleaning over the following weeks and months as the biocide continues to work. We carry two primary render cleaning products from the Benz professional soft wash range, each designed for a different situation. The choice depends on the severity of contamination, the urgency of the result, and the client's preference.


Benz Lightning Cleanze — Fast-Acting Results Active ingredient: Sodium Hypochlorite (10% concentrate). Diluted at ratios from 10:1 (light contamination) to 5:1 (heavy black algae and lichen). Applied via low-pressure spray at 1-2 LPM through a Benz 10-tip nozzle, or by soft-bristle brush for precision work around windows and trims.


Dwell time: 15-60 minutes depending on contamination severity. The product is activated on contact, rapidly breaking down biological material. The surface is rinsed with clean water before the product dries.


Results: 80-95% visible improvement on the day of treatment. Very heavy black staining may initially turn light brown and fade over the following days. Heavy red algae staining turns pink/orange and clears within hours to a few days.


Lightning Cleanze is the right choice when the client needs immediate visual transformation — pre-sale preparation, lease inspections, or heavily neglected facades where the contamination has been building for years.


Benz Bio Cleanze — Long-Term Prevention Active ingredient: DDAC (Didecyl Dimethyl Ammonium Chloride) at 50% concentrate. Diluted at ratios from 40:1 (light maintenance) to 25:1 (heavy biological contamination). Applied via spray at 1-10 LPM or brush application.


Dwell time: Minimum 20 minutes wet contact on heavily soiled surfaces. Bio Cleanze is a "spray and leave" treatment — it does not require rinsing.


Results: Green and light red staining shows dramatic improvement within 24 hours to 14 days. Darker, more established staining clears progressively over 2-12 months. The biocidal treatment continues to work at root level for up to 12 months, inhibiting regrowth and providing ongoing natural cleaning long after the treatment visit.


Bio Cleanze is the right choice for ongoing maintenance contracts where the goal is long-term prevention rather than same-day transformation. It is non-chlorine based, making it suitable for environmentally sensitive sites and properties where the characteristic "swimming pool smell" of Lightning Cleanze would be unwelcome.


Combined Treatment Protocol For severely neglected render with years of established black algae and lichen, we deploy both products in sequence. Lightning Cleanze is applied first for immediate heavy-lifting — breaking down the bulk of the contamination. After rinsing, Bio Cleanze is applied as a maintenance coat to provide ongoing biocidal prevention for the following 6-12 months. This combined approach delivers the best of both: immediate visual transformation plus long-term regrowth inhibition.

We do not pressure wash render. Commercial pressure washing equipment typically operates at 2,000-4,000 PSI. Applied to a rendered surface, this pressure:Drives water deep into the render matrix, causing internal moisture problemsDamages the textured surface finish, creating a rougher profile that traps more moistureStrips the surface binder, exposing the aggregate beneathLeaves biological root structures intact below the blasted surfaceOn through-colour renders (K-Rend, Weber), can strip the colour coat entirelyIf a client specifically requests pressure washing for render, we explain these trade-offs clearly. We can deliver controlled low-pressure rinsing as part of the soft wash process, but we will not apply high-pressure directly to render surfaces. Our terms and conditions document this position, and the client makes the informed decision.

Commercial render systems vary enormously in composition, porosity, and chemical tolerance — and treating them uniformly is the single most common cause of avoidable damage in the remediation industry. K-Rend silicone render, Weber monocouche, and Parex systems each have distinct manufacturer guidelines for acceptable treatment chemistry, pressure thresholds, and application methodology.

Both of our primary treatment products — a fast-acting sodium hypochlorite formula and a progressive DDAC-based biocide — are approved for use across all major render systems. The critical safeguard is delivery pressure. Our low-pressure application protocol operates below 100 PSI, which falls well within the safe threshold for even the most delicate textured finishes. This preserves the render's colour coat, surface texture, and hydrophobic properties whilst achieving comprehensive biological remediation.

For traditional lime render and lime-wash finishes — common on heritage commercial properties across Northampton, Bedford, and Buckingham — we adjust product concentration and dwell time to accommodate the substrate's higher alkalinity and lower mechanical resilience. No single formula works universally, and any operator claiming otherwise is cutting corners that your render will pay for. Our stewardship operators assess render type, condition, and manufacturer specification before selecting the treatment protocol. Should I pressure wash my commercial render?

We strongly advise against it. Pressure washing damages the render texture, drives moisture into the substrate, and leaves biological roots intact for rapid regrowth. Soft wash biocides are more effective and safer for the surface.

What is the difference between Lightning Cleanze and Bio Cleanze?

Lightning Cleanze (SH-based) gives fast same-day results for heavy contamination. Bio Cleanze (DDAC-based) works progressively over weeks but provides up to 12 months of regrowth prevention. We recommend the right product for your situation.

How long does render cleaning last?

A Lightning Cleanze treatment followed by a Bio Cleanze maintenance coat typically provides 12-24 months of clean render depending on the building's exposure and orientation.

Is soft wash safe for K-Rend and Weber render?

Yes. Both Lightning Cleanze and Bio Cleanze are approved for use on all major render systems. The low-pressure application (under 100 PSI) does not damage the render texture or colour coat.
